S&P: Adani Ports notes BBB-

Standard & Poor’s said it assigned a BBB- long-term corporate credit rating to Adani Ports and Special Economic Zone Ltd.

The agency also said it assigned a BBB- long-term issue rating to the company’s proposed issuance of dollar-denominated senior unsecured notes.

The outlook is stable.

The ratings reflect the company’s leading position in India’s port sector and strong operating efficiency, S&P said.

The company does face some concentration risk as its business is centered on Mundra and it is exposed to India, the agency said.

Adani Ports’ leverage is expected to remain moderate, S&P said, and the company’s aggressive growth appetite could undermine the potential for significant improvement.
